1. 1. Instagram Isn’t the Runway: What’s Trending on IG Isn’t Always the Real Deal
Here’s the first thing to remember: Instagram is like a parallel universe. What blows up on social media isn’t always what designers are pushing on the runways. Sure, burgundy is all over your feed, but the real colors of fall 2024—straight from New York, Paris, and Milan—are giving us Aventurine Green, Red Orange, and even Winter Sky (think cool, icy blues). 3. The Runways Are Screaming Different Colors
While your Instagram feed might be drowning in burgundy, the actual fall 2024 runways are telling a different story. The shows are packed with emerald greens, fiery oranges, and modern takes on pearls—but guess what? Burgundy barely made a cameo. 5. Burgundy Isn’t for Everyone: Be Careful with Your Skin Tone
While burgundy is everywhere online, it’s not exactly universal. Depending on your skin tone, it can either make you look radiant or wash you out completely. So, before you commit to that burgundy sweater, coat, and boots combo you saw on IG, take a moment to consider if it truly flatters you, not just the influencers you're following.
